We are currently recruiting for an experienced and hands-on General Manager to lead the team at this much-loved Jewish deli and bakery based in Mill Hill. This is a fantastic opportunity for a strong food retail operator to take ownership of the day-to-day running of a busy and well-established business, leading from the front across both retail.

How to prepare for a job interview at C&E Recruitment

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you’re well-versed in the deli and bakery's offerings. Familiarise yourself with their menu, special products, and any unique selling points. This shows your genuine interest and helps you connect with the interviewers.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a General Manager, you'll need to demonstrate strong leadership abilities.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you've successfully led a team, resolved conflicts, or improved operations. Be ready to discuss how you can inspire and motivate the staff at this deli and bakery.

Understand the Community

Since this is a beloved local establishment, it’s crucial to understand the community it serves. Research the demographics and preferences of the Mill Hill area. Mentioning how you can cater to local tastes will show that you’re not just a manager but someone who cares about the business's impact on the community.

Prepare Questions

Interviews are a two-way street, so come prepared with thoughtful questions. Ask about the current challenges the deli and bakery faces, or inquire about their vision for the future.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if this is the right fit for you.
